Reconstruction of femoral defects with particulate bone grafting in revision total hip arthroplasty / 中南大学学报(医学版)
Journal of Central South University(Medical Sciences) ; (12): 1148-1150, 2009.
Artículo en Chino | WPRIM | ID: wpr-814180
ABSTRACT
OBJECTIVE@#To explore the clinical effect of particulate bone grafting on reconstruction of femoral defects in revision total hip arthroplasty.@*METHODS@#Fifteen patients (20 hips) with femoral defects were treated by revision total hips arthroplasty with particulate bone grafting. After the operations, 14 patients (19 hips) were evaluated by X-rays and the Harris score.@*RESULTS@#During a follow-up of 43.6 months (11 approximately 65 months), 17 hips (89.5%) were cured, without obvious bone absorption or prosthesis sinking. Harris scores improved from 34.18 pre-operation to 86.6 post-operation.@*CONCLUSION@#Reconstruction of femoral defects with particulate bone grafting is an effective method for bone defects in revision total hip arthroplasty.
